Bringing Life Back to Your Heating System
HIU repair has become an essential part of maintaining modern heating systems, ensuring that homes and commercial properties remain warm and comfortable throughout the year. Heat Interface Units, commonly referred to as HIUs, are responsible for distributing heat and hot water efficiently from a central system to individual apartments or offices. Over time, these units can experience wear and tear, leading to reduced performance, uneven heating, or complete system failure. Professional HIU repair ensures that these issues are addressed promptly, restoring optimal functionality and prolonging the life of the heating system.
A thorough HIU repair begins with careful assessment and diagnosis of the unit. Technicians inspect the system to identify common issues such as leaking pipes, malfunctioning valves, or faulty pumps. These problems, if left unattended, can escalate into major failures that disrupt heating and water supply across multiple units. HIU repair involves not only fixing visible faults but also checking internal components like heat exchangers and sensors, which play a crucial role in maintaining efficiency. Addressing these issues early prevents more extensive damage and keeps the unit operating reliably for the long term.
Energy efficiency is one of the most significant benefits of timely HIU repair. A poorly functioning unit can lead to excessive energy consumption, higher utility bills, and unnecessary strain on the central heating system. By repairing and restoring the unit to its optimal condition, heat is distributed evenly and effectively, reducing wastage and improving overall efficiency. Technicians performing HIU REPAIR also remove sediment build-up, correct airlocks, and recalibrate controls to ensure the system functions smoothly. This not only benefits the residents or tenants but also contributes to sustainability by lowering energy usage and reducing environmental impact.

Modern HIUs have become increasingly sophisticated, with many featuring digital controls, remote monitoring, and integration with building management systems. This evolution makes professional HIU repair even more critical, as it requires expertise in both mechanical and electronic components. Experienced technicians ensure that every part of the unit works in harmony, restoring efficiency and functionality. In larger developments, coordinated HIU repair can improve energy management across multiple units, streamline maintenance, and prevent future malfunctions, ultimately enhancing the overall performance of the heating system.
